In this introductory session, Cynthia Tina—the community matchmaker—will share insights from visiting and working with hundreds of communities across six continents. With her guidance, you’ll gain a clear overview of the intentional communities movement and discover what’s possible when people choose to live together with purpose.
In this session, you will learn:
⭐ The main types of intentional communities, from cohousing to ecovillages to co-ops
⭐ Where to find reliable online resources and directories
⭐ Inspiring examples of communities—both well-known and hidden gems—from around the world
⭐ How to identify what kind of community might be the right fit for you
⭐ First steps for connecting, visiting, or even starting a community of your own
You’ll also hear about Ecovillage Tours, immersive travel programs designed to help you experience community life firsthand.
Whether you’re simply curious, searching for a place to belong, or even dreaming of starting your own project, this session will inspire you with real-world pathways into the worldwide movement of intentional communities.
Cynthia helps people discover intentional community living for better housing, health, and happiness. She has traveled to 200+ intentional communities around the world and resides in a Vermont ecovillage in her self-built natural home. Her speaking, businesses, and consultancy have contributed to the growth of numerous community-led housing projects.
Cynthia is the founder of CommunityFinders, offering programs to help people find community. She’s also the founder of Ecovillage Tours, offering guided trips to communities worldwide.
